Output edcbfb32aa42a57aa0acaf45bb77468bce4129ad3512970469e5ff265271e0a1:1

value
570330
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3986080f4aee21cf3a508cbf36bfdac81bd0737c OP_EQUALVERIFY OP_CHECKSIG
address
16FA5c6RH2uQEhXP6H6jFTB7JbyCxNTPLj
transaction
edcbfb32aa42a57aa0acaf45bb77468bce4129ad3512970469e5ff265271e0a1
confirmations
249125
spent
true